Edmonton Oilers’ Title Hopes Take Hit as McDavid and Draisaitl Suffer Injuries*

The Edmonton Oilers’ quest for the Stanley Cup has suffered a significant setback as the team’s two superstars, Connor McDavid and Leon Draisaitl, have been sidelined with injuries.

McDavid, the Oilers’ captain and reigning NHL scoring champion, is expected to miss at least a week with a lower-body injury. Draisaitl, the team’s leading scorer, will be out for an indefinite period with an upper-body injury.

The losses are a devastating blow to the Oilers, who have been relying heavily on the two stars to drive their offense. McDavid and Draisaitl have been instrumental in the team’s success this season, combining for over 100 points.

*Impact on the Oilers’ Playoff Hopes*

The injuries to McDavid and Draisaitl could not have come at a worse time for the Oilers, who are currently fighting for a playoff spot in the highly competitive Western Conference.

Without their two top scorers, the Oilers will need to rely on other players to step up and fill the void. Ryan Nugent-Hopkins, Zach Hyman, and Kailer Yamamoto are among the players who will be expected to take on more prominent roles in the team’s offense.
